The Start Menu in the up-to-date Windows platform
It has seen a big redesign, offering a more contemporary and user-guided interface. The new layout centers the Start Menu and simplifies access, showcasing a sleek, organized, and practical layout. It presents key shortcuts and an updated search option, and direct links to vital areas like settings, power, and account details.
